The Crown Roast Chicken
The Crown Roast Chicken is a stunning dish perfect for special occasions, featuring mouth-watering flavors and an eye-catching presentation that will impress your guests.
- Total Time: 1 hour 50 minutes
- Yield: 6 servings 1x
Ingredients
- 1 whole chicken (about 4–5 lbs)
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on fresh rosemary, chopped
- 1 tablespoon fresh thyme, chopped
- 1 lemon, zested and quartered
- Vegetables for roasting (carrots, potatoes, onions)
Instructions
- Prepare the chicken by rinsing it under cold water and patting it dry. Mix olive oil, salt, pepper, garlic, rosemary, and thyme in a bowl and rub it over the chicken. Place the quartered lemon inside the cavity.
- Transfer the chicken to a roasting pan, surround it with vegetables, pre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C), and roast the chicken for about 1.5 hours or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F (75°C).
- While the chicken roasts, sauté the chopped vegetables in olive oil in a separate pan until tender and caramelized.
- Once roasted, let the chicken rest for 10 minutes, garnish with fresh herbs and citrus slices, and serve with sautéed vegetables.
Notes
-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
- Reheat gently in the oven to maintain moisture.
- This dish pairs well with roasted potatoes, fresh salads, or crusty bread.
- Consider serving with white or red wine for an elevated dining experience.
